Connor McDavid gives motivational speech to his former team
Recently, the Erie Otters honoured Connor McDavid by retiring his number, raising his name to the rafters of his former junior arena. While this distinguished honour is well deserved, the Oilers captain went the extra mile by giving the Otters a little pre game speech.
Connor McDavid emphasized that this is a special moment in their careers -- encouraging them to have fun, wear the jersey with pride, and embrace every moment. Wise words from the game's best player.

McDavid played three years with the Otters as a junior player and was a key to their success. The Otters are honouring McDavid's work in the OHL as they retired his No. 97
As a member of the Otters, McDavid played 166 games over three seasons and scored an appropriate 97 goals and 188 assists for 285 points. His 285 points stand fourth in Otters' franchise history.
